Question
Considerando que aprendem os sobre os laços de repetição FOR e sua aplicabilidade em diferentes contextos , como você acha que o domínio dessa estrutura pode impactar desenvolvimento de projetos reais, como jogos ou aplicativos? Compartilhe exemplos especificos de como você imaginaria a utilização desses laços em um projeto que você gostaria de desenvolver ou em algum que
Solution
4
(351 Votos)
Daniel
Profissional · Tutor por 6 anos
Resposta
compreensão dos laços de repetição FOR é fundamental para o desenvolvimento de projetos reais, como jogos ou aplicativos. Essa estrutura permite que um bloco de código seja executado repetidamente, com base em uma condição específica. Isso pode ser extremamente útil para realizar tarefas como a iteração sobre elementos de uma lista, a leitura de dados de um arquivo, a geração de números aleatórios, entre outros.Um exemplo específico de como os laços de repetição FOR podem ser utilizados em um projeto é no desenvolvimento de um jogo. Suponha que você esteja criando um jogo de quebra-cabeça em que o jogador precisa encaixar peças de diferentes formas em uma grade. Para implementar essa funcionalidade, você poderia usar um laço de repetição FOR para iterar sobre cada peça e verificar se ela encaixa corretamente na grade. Dessa forma, você poderia garantir que o jogo seja desafiador e envolvente para o jogador.Outro exemplo seria na criação de um aplicativo de gerenciamento de tarefas, onde você precisaria iterar sobre as tarefas cadastradas para exibir uma lista atualizada para o usuário. Usando um laço de repetição FOR, você poderia percorrer a lista de tarefas e exibir cada uma delas na tela.Em resumo, o domínio dos laços de repetição FOR é essencial para o desenvolvimento de projetos reais, pois permite que você execute tarefas repetitivas de forma eficiente e automatizada, o que pode ser extremamente útil em jogos, aplicativos e em qualquer outro tipo de software.